Abstract :
Building extraction plays an important role in GIS, image understanding and military reconnaissance. However, the existing methods cannot guarantee the accuracy when run automatically. Thus, by analyzing the characters of building and non-building regions in satellite images, a novel automatic and time-efficient building boundary extraction method, with the aid of corresponding ordinary map, is proposed. Firstly, the candidate edges of buildings are obtained by line segment analysis. Then, the candidate building boundaries are determined by region segmentation, analysis and region merging successively. Finally, all candidate building boundaries are checked and verified according to the prior geometric knowledge about buildings. The proposed method was implemented and tested on the Google satellite maps. The physical experiments demonstrated the accuracy and efficiency of this method.
